In today's global fashion landscape, the revival of traditional Chinese attire has become a prominent trend, with a focus on Hanfu, the traditional clothing of China. Among the various styles of Hanfu, the Princess skirt, infused with Chinese aesthetics, has become a popular choice for women who seek to embody the essence of ancient elegance and modern charm.
The Hanfu princess skirt is a perfect blend of ancient Chinese culture and modern fashion. It embodies the essence of traditional Chinese aesthetics, featuring intricate designs, vibrant colors, and elegant patterns. The design of this skirt is usually based on the traditional Hanfu style, featuring a fitted bodice and a flowing skirt that gracefully trails behind. The use of rich colors like red, yellow, and blue, along with intricate patterns like flowers and dragons, adds to its charm and elegance.

The material used in making Hanfu princess skirts is also an important aspect to consider. Silk, being the traditional material of choice for such attire, provides both elegance and comfort. The softness of silk against the skin adds to the overall comfort and elegance of the skirt. Other materials like cotton and synthetic fabrics are also used to provide more options and price ranges for consumers.
The beauty of Hanfu princess skirts lies in their versatility. These skirts can be paired with different tops, shoes, and accessories to create different styles and looks. You can pair it with a traditional Chinese top like a qipao or a modern top like a crop top or a blouse, depending on the occasion and your personal style. The right accessories like traditional jewelry or modern ones can also enhance the overall look of the skirt.
